Industry Switching Strategies with S&P 500 ETFs

Sector rotation is a dynamic investment approach where investors shift their portfolios among different sectors of the stock market based on prevailing economic conditions and performance trends. Portfolio managers employing this strategy aim to profit on cyclical movements within the S&P 500, a benchmark index tracking the performance of 500 large-cap U.S. companies.

By deploying ETFs (Exchange-Traded Funds) that track specific sectors, investors can efficiently carry out sector rotation approaches. For example, during periods of economic growth, investors may prefer ETFs focusing on cyclical sectors such as consumer discretionary. Conversely, in a slow-growing economy, defense sectors might attract to investors seeking more defensive assets.
